What are Meds to Treat Alcohol Withdrawal?

Medications for alcohol withdrawal work by stabilizing the nervous system, easing anxiety, and managing physical symptoms while the body adjusts to the absence of alcohol. Choosing the right medication depends on the severity of withdrawal, underlying health conditions, and whether treatment occurs at home or in a medical setting.

Benzodiazepines

Benzodiazepines are the most commonly prescribed medications for alcohol withdrawal. They work by calming the central nervous system and reducing symptoms such as anxiety, tremors, and seizures. Common benzodiazepines include diazepam, lorazepam, and chlordiazepoxide. They are often used in a tapering schedule to safely decrease dependency while minimizing withdrawal risks.

Carbamazepine and Gabapentin

Carbamazepine and gabapentin are anticonvulsant medications sometimes used for alcohol withdrawal, especially in patients with mild to moderate symptoms or when benzodiazepines are not suitable. These drugs help stabilize nerve activity, reduce tremors, and can lessen the risk of seizures. They are often chosen for outpatient or home-based withdrawal management.

Clonidine and Atenolol

Clonidine and atenolol are medications that target the autonomic symptoms of withdrawal, such as high blood pressure, rapid heart rate, and sweating. Clonidine is an alpha-2 agonist, while atenolol is a beta-blocker. These drugs do not treat the core neurological symptoms but help make withdrawal more manageable by controlling physical discomfort.

Barbiturates and Propofol

Barbiturates and propofol are stronger sedative medications used in severe or complicated alcohol withdrawal, often in hospital settings. Barbiturates can act as an alternative to benzodiazepines in cases of resistance, while propofol is typically reserved for intensive care management under strict medical supervision. Both help prevent dangerous complications like delirium tremens or life-threatening seizures.

Supportive Treatments

Supportive treatments include medications that manage nausea, vomiting, insomnia, and dehydration. Examples include anti-nausea drugs, IV fluids, and vitamins such as thiamine, which helps prevent Wernicke-Korsakoff syndrome. These treatments do not directly reduce withdrawal severity but are essential for overall safety and comfort during medical detox.

Diagnosis and Tests for Risk of Alcohol Withdrawal

Identifying individuals at risk for alcohol withdrawal is essential for providing timely and safe care. Healthcare providers rely on a combination of clinical evaluation, structured assessment tools, and laboratory testing to determine severity and guide treatment. Key approaches include:

  • Blood tests, which can detect electrolyte imbalances, liver function abnormalities, and nutritional deficiencies that may complicate withdrawal
  • CIWA-Ar (Clinical Institute Withdrawal Assessment), a standardized scale used to quantify the severity of withdrawal symptoms and monitor progression
  • Richmond Agitation Sedation Scale, which helps evaluate agitation or sedation levels, particularly in inpatient settings
  • Alcohol scale in adults, a general assessment framework used alongside structured tools to track withdrawal risk
  • Following established clinical guidelines ensures that assessment is consistent, evidence-based, and tailored to the patient’s needs
  • Electrocardiogram (ECG) to monitor heart rhythm abnormalities, which can occur during severe withdrawal
  • Vital signs monitoring, including blood pressure, heart rate, respiratory rate, and temperature, to detect early signs of complications
  • Mental status examination, assessing orientation, cognition, and psychiatric symptoms such as anxiety or agitation
  • History of prior withdrawal episodes, including severity and complications, to anticipate risk and guide monitoring
  • Urine or blood alcohol testing, when recent alcohol intake is uncertain, to help gauge timing and severity of withdrawal

Outlook for Using Medications for Alcohol Withdrawal

A JAMA Network meta‑analysis suggests that using benzodiazepines reduces the incidence of delirium by about 4.9 cases per 100 patients and reduces seizures by about 7.7 per 100 patients compared with controls.

What the timeline for alcohol withdrawal symptoms?

Symptoms typically begin 6–12 hours after the last drink, peak within 24–72 hours, and can last up to 7–10 days; some lingering effects may persist longer.
